Agitatoria 19: From neo-liberalism to green capitalism? or: From Seattle to Copenhagen![]() Update: A Norwegian translation of 20 Theses against Green Capitalism is now availableThe climate crisis is a crisis of capitalism to a much larger degree than the current financial crisis. While the financial crisis is the crisis of neo-liberalism, the climate crisis is the crisis of capitalism's unpaid workhorse, carbon fuel. Without carbon fuels modern capitalism is impossible. In Copenhagen in December, the leaders of the world gather to manage the transition to a green capitalism. While trying desperately to solve the climate crisis, green capitalism is nothing but a continuation of neo-liberalism. The carbon quota system, one of the core ideas at Copenhagen climate summit, is in fact the biggest privatisation of natural resources the world has ever seen. It is now possible to own, trade, buy, and sell our atmosphere. The crisis of neo-liberalism has sparked social upheavals all over Europe the last year. Seattle was the birth of a global movement against neo-liberalism, now it is time to give birth to a movement to fight green capitalism. The COP15 summit in Copenhagen will be the first challenge for this new movement.
